Senshahanshi :hcf: + :p: - reflect attack Kuuhowari a.k.a. Gold Spin Kick :hcb:+:snkc: - Lightan does a breakdancing kick attack. Multiple hits. The first kick can snapback. Gold Quake :d::d:+ :p: - stomps the ground with his feet. Stronger attacks = slower startup but wider range. Multiple hits when closer to Lightan. Gold Press 360 :p: - grabs enemy and bodyslams himself onto it for 12000 damage!
Gold Crash :hcf:+ :2p: (can be done on air) - does Gold Quake but covers the whole floor of the stage. He then does a punch that normally rips out a robot foe’s heart. If done in air, there is little-to-no lag. Gold Kick :hcb: + :2p: - does a kick attack which, after it connects, performs a Falcon Norris Kick which puts Chuck and Cap to shame. Deals quite a whallop too.
Gold Finger Crash :qcf: + :2p: during Gold Crash (2 levels) - the only 2 level “ultra”, if only because it requires you to do a hyper move. Lightan grabs the foe and brings that shit to the ends of the earth. Depending on the foe, it could deal 50-70% damage on health.
Change Gold to Silver when needed.
He has two throws - his :l:/:r::snkc: or 360 :snkc: (Gold Press). Both are techable, but Lightan Press is hard to tech.
Basic combos:
:d::snka: spam
:d::snka:, :d::snka:, :d::snka:, :d::snkb:, :df::snkc:
:d::snkb: can cancel into :df::snkc:
:df::snkc: baroque to stand up :snka:, :snka:, :snka:, :snkb:, Gold Kick/Kuuhowari

I’ve been trying to pick up Lightan lately, and one thing I’ve found to be surprisingly useful is his j. Fierce (or C button…whatever). Obviously, Lightan needs to be fairly close to his opponent to do much of anything. Well, I’ve crossed up with his j. Fierce multiple times simply due to its large hitbox. But the best part? If you hit with the j. Fierce against a grounded opponent, you can immediately cancel into his Air Gold Crash for a guaranteed hit. I realize that j. Fierce is punishable as hell, but it’s a nice thing to keep in mind.
I feel like I need to rave about the Air Gold Crash more. It’s so good. Casshern calling in his dog = free Air Gold Crash. You can short-hop it and it’s a guaranteed hit every time. Ryu dumb enough to Shinkuu Hadoken on the ground? Air Gold Crash. Heck, I’ve done Air Gold Crash on reaction to someone dashing on caught them before they could block. It’s so freaking amazing. You can Mega Crash out of the grabs from Yami’s 2nd and 3rd forms. In fact you can Mega Crash out of about every normal and command throw in the game (just not Super moves like Alex’ Hyper Bomb). As long as you’re still in your opponent’s hands, you can Mega Crash out (which sadly means, your opponent also has another option to escape out of Lightan’s throw if they didn’t tech out).
